do you know how (and if) is possible to disable some feature from a 
Zanata private (but open) installation. I would avoid mainly two things:

  * API usage for end user. Only admins should use API. This could be
    achive by disabling the API key generation, but I'm not sure how to
    do it.
  * New project creation for end user. I work for a open source project
    made by several modules and we are opening their
    internationalization to the end users. Our modules are pretty
    standard so there is no need to allow creation of new project. In
    fact the translation for the modules that already exist (created by
    us) are then sync with the source code repository via api-client. It
    is possible to disable this feature (New Project creation) as well?
